Actalent is Hiring a Senior Quality Engineer - 1st Shift Near Madison, AL

Description:

Front line liaison to production supervisor(s) and staff in executing troubleshooting, root cause analysis and implementing corrective action on issues affecting production.Maintains the entire manufacturing quality system for the specific product group.Actively involved in design reviews as well as identifying significant and critical feature characteristics on blue prints.Responsible for coordination of quality aspects for new product development including but not limited to on-site start-ups and tool and vendor certifications.Ensures quality standards are met by all outside vendors, etc..Designs or specifies inspection and testing mechanisms and equipment.Assists in the specification of inspection, testing mechanisms and equipment.Establishes and documents critical assembly component criteria and supporting process control information.Develops and maintains in-line inspection criteria for critical assembly attributes as well as informational feedback systems from rolling road/finished goods test station.Analyzes production limitations and standards, recommends revisions of specifications when indicated.Assists in the formulation of quality control policies and procedures.Assists in the planning of quality control engineering assignments.Coordinates work flow and may supervise lower level technicians assigned to projects.Schedules work to meet completion dates and technical specifications.Evaluates progress and results, recommends changes in procedures or objectives.Develops and implements quality control training programs in conjunction with Human Resources Department.Operates within approved budget.Work in safe and healthy manner, strictly following all safety rules and regulationsMaintain a neat, clean, and orderly work area.Performs other miscellaneous duties as assigned.

Additional Skills & Qualifications:

SKILLS & KNOWLEDGEB.S. Degree in engineering or equivalent.3 years previous quality control engineering experience preferred.Strong problem-solving and communication skills required.DESIRED CHARACTERISTICSCareer Growth Oriented - Aspires to have long term career progressionLeadership - Excels and embraces leadership rolesSelf Starter - Take initiative without being asked, able to excel in fast-paced work environmentTeam Player - Cooperative and solicits feedback from others
